The Future of Cosmetics: Plant-Based Lanolin vs. Traditional Sources

As the personal care industry evolves, there's a growing request for eco-friendly alternatives to traditional ingredients. One area seeing a major shift is in lanolin, the fatty substance traditionally derived from sheep's wool. Plant-based alternatives are emerging as viable solutions, offering a more ethical approach to skincare and beauty products.

These plant-based lanolin analogs are often derived from ingredients like jojoba oil, sunflower seed oil, or kelp, mimicking the texture and properties of traditional lanolin. They offer a safe alternative for sensitive skin and are appealing to consumers seeking more plant-based products.
